Caroline learned "Miss Mary Mack" in about the third grade, 1940, near Chicago (northern Indiana). "Miss Lucy Had a Steamboat" (not a tugboat) was being chanted by kids I knew in Virginia at about the same time. I heard it again a few years later, also with the steamboat, in central Kansas. We've "collected" both from kids here in Connecticut in recent years, and got a fine tape of "Miss Lucy" chanted a group of girls from the Harlem section of New York back in the summer of 1967. These things have a long shelf-life, which doesn't surprise me at all.
